    Assistant Professor of Pharmacy Practice


    The College of Pharmacy and Health Sciences at Western New England University invites applications for a full-time, non-tenure track faculty position in the Department of Pharmacy Practice to support and expand the programs new Distance Learning Pathway.

    The position will be at the Assistant Professor rank. This 12-month position offers a rewarding opportunity to be a member of an innovative and vibrant student-centered academic program.

    The College of Pharmacy and Health Sciences has graduated several classes of professional students and is fully accredited by the Accreditation Council for Pharmacy Education.

    Faculty candidates should possess excellent interpersonal communication skills and a strong commitment to teaching, service, and scholarship.

    Applicants must have a Pharm.
    D.

    degree, completed a post-doctoral residency OR have a minimum of 3 years of relevant experience in a health care setting, and be eligible for licensure in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ts.

    Prior experience as a faculty member at a school/college of pharmacy is desirable, as is demonstrated strength in teaching at the higher education level.

    The successful candidate will be required to directly support students in the Distance Learning Pathway; identify and implement new opportunities to strengthen the pharmacy curriculum; teach students as assigned; have a scholarship plan; and perform service to the College, University and community.

    Western New England University is a private, independent, coeducational institution founded in 1919.

    Located on an attractive 215-acre suburban campus in Springfield, Massachusetts, Western New England University serves 3,700 students, including 2,550 full-time undergraduate students.

    Undergraduate, graduate, and professional programs are offered through the Colleges of Arts and Sciences, Business, Engineering, Pharmacy and Health Sciences, and a School of Law.

    Western New England University (WNE) is a private, nationally ranked, comprehensive institution with a focus on preparing work-ready and world-ready graduates.

    Founded in 1919 in Springfield, Massachusetts as a division of Northeastern College, WNE's 215-acre suburban campus serves more than 3,700 students, including over 2,500 full-time undergraduates.

    More than 47,000 alumni have earned degrees through its 90+ undergraduate, graduate, and professional programs at Colleges of Arts and Sciences, Business, Engineering, and Pharmacy and Health Sciences, and School of Law.

    Students come from 39 U.S. states and territories and 23 countries. Of 45,104 living alumni, 30% remain within the region, residing in the four Western Massachusetts counties and northern Connecticut.


    WNE is classified among nationally ranked universities in US News and World Report, and among the Top 100 Undergraduate Engineering programs, and in the Doctoral/Professional Universities category in the Carnegie Classification of Institutions of Higher Education.
